You are not saving the amount that is on the voucher, you are not up this amount of money! If you get a £20 voucher, you are up £10, not £20 (the first £10 is what you would have been up, had you shopped at asda). The same is if you get £100 vouchers in a month - you are up £50!. This of course is not a bad thing, but you should be aware of the correct amount so you don't end up spending more than you expected. Also be wary of the prices, unless DTD gives you the product for next to nothing (or pays you) it might still be cheaper to shop elsewhere!
